Danny Brown is known as one of hip-hop's more wild rappers, and the Detroit MC recently took it a step further during a performance with Run The Jewels. Brown appeared on stage in only his underwear as Killer Mike and El-P were performing "Hey Kids (Bumaye)."

After collaborating with the duo on their 2016 album Run the Jewels 3, Brown was added to a number of dates on their 2017 tour. The 36-date trek wrapped up on Nov. 16 in Glasgow, Scotland.

In related Danny Brown news, the rapper was supposed to have his Live at the Majestic documentary released on Apple Music, but the project was reportedly shelved. The film was set for a Nov. 7 release date but after the date came and went without the movie, fans began wondering what happened.

"They gave me a L... a by 20 blowout!!! Lol," Brown said to one fan who asked about the project. In separate tweets, the rapper wrote, "It's not coming out I'm sorry" and "Crying right now because of it... really hurt about the whole situation."

But while it doesn't seem like the documentary will be dropping anytime soon, fans can be on the lookout for Brown's next album. Earlier this month, the rapper revealed he was working on a new project, which is being handled by a single producer. "I'm working on my next album right now," he said. "I can't really talk too much about it. I would just say it's being produced by one producer, who's legendary in hip-hop."
